Social Networking Sites

    The four websites I visited were Facebook, Twitter, Pinterest, and YouTube.  I noticed that Facebook and Twitter users seemed to have more conversations with each other.  On YouTube the comments section allows users to talk to each other but I find that mainly just express their opinions separately from each other rather than as comments to others. Pinterest users don't have conversations with each other to create their community but they share images with each other. Twitter and Facebook have similar layouts with the newsfeeds in the center and the sidebars that have different tools. All the sites have a search bar for users to look for specific content. Facebook, Twitter, and Pinterest all provide private messaging for users to talk to each other. I believe that Facebook and Twitter are social networking sites that provide a stronger sense of community while YouTube and Pinterest allow users to express their creativity.
